Be it known that I, FRANK A. citizen of the United States, residing in New York, in the county of New York and State of New York, have invented certain new and useful Improvements: in. Type-Writing Machines, of which the following is a specification. 1 a
This invention relates to typewriting machines, and particularly to such machines.
I as are adapted for forming stencils and which usually have bichrome ribbon mechanism'; In machines of this class of the' Underwood type, there is a ribbon vibrator which is, in intimate relation with the universal bar, and the vibrator iscontrolled by an actuator. having diiferent "positions -g'iving the necessary amount of movement of the ribbon' to bring it under the striking type, in using the diflerent colors! When the machine is being. usedfor.stencilingit is necessary to prevent or' ,sil ence jthi"' movement of the ribbonso that aat pa strike directly upon the stencil. I
The object of this invention is the construction of the parts for "forming J the connection between the universal bar" and the actuator, which will 'permit the different necessary movements of. the ribbon when writing different colors, and also to provide a construction which enables the ribbon mechanism to be silencedas suggest ed," the arrangement is such that the. uni. versal bar may advance without causingthc actuator to vibrate theribbon. The general modeof operation of the device will be briefly stated.
Inadapting the machine for stenciling,
the actuator is in its mid-position opposite the throat'or gap 13 of-the sl0t 12, so that when the universal bar moves rearwardly, the actuator is'not affect-ed except to rotate slightly at its pivot pin 19. This pivot pin moves forwardly but the upper portion of the actuator remains held against the stop 49 by reason of. the spring 20, and hence the ribbon lever will not be actuated.
In the position of the actuator shown in Fig. 6, the actuator is disengaged from the pin 46 and engages solely with the pin47, so that this pin 47 actuates the vibrator,
giving-it a short movement which brings the black/band of the ribbon up to'the' striking face of the platen.
In the position shown'inFig. '7, the actu-. ator engages the pin 46 solely so that this pin acts as the actuatingv pin for the ribbon 1ever, giving it a longer stroke'for the reason that this 'pin is nearer to the fulcrum pin 41 of the ribbon lever.
